diff -r 845fa487f0f7 -r 860b95cc8d1d src/share/classes/com/sun/xml/internal/messaging/saaj/soap/MessageImpl.java --- a/src/share/classes/com/sun/xml/internal/messaging/saaj/soap/MessageImpl.java Thu Jul 30 23:39:33 2009 -0700 +++ b/src/share/classes/com/sun/xml/internal/messaging/saaj/soap/MessageImpl.java Fri Aug 07 11:27:00 2009 -0700 @@ -22,11 +22,6 @@ * CA 95054 USA or visit www.sun.com if you need additional information or * have any questions. */ -/* - * - * - * - */ package com.sun.xml.internal.messaging.saaj.soap; @@ -151,7 +146,7 @@ * must be all lower case */ private static boolean isSoap1_1Type(String primary, String sub) { - return primary.equals("text") && sub.equals("xml") + return primary.equalsIgnoreCase("text") && sub.equalsIgnoreCase("xml") || primary.equals("application") && sub.equals("fastinfoset"); } @@ -848,6 +843,7 @@ } } attachments = f; + // needsSave(); } public AttachmentPart createAttachmentPart() {